Key Details
| Company Name | Chittaranjan National Cancer Institute (CNCI) |
| Post Name | Stipendiary Intern-Clinical Pharmacist |
| No of Posts | 4 |
| Advt No | N-016/2026 |
| Salary | Rs. 20000 Per Month |
| Qualification | Pharm. D or M.Pharm (Pharmacy Practice) from an institution approved by the Pharmacy Council of India |
| Last Date | 05 July 2026 |
| Apply Mode | |
| Job Type | Contractual |

Important Dates
- Notification Date: 17 June 2026
- Last Date to Apply: 05 July 2026
These dates are crucial for candidates to keep in mind, especially the last date for application submission, which is 05 July 2026. Interested candidates must ensure that their applications are submitted via email before this date.
